  • How is the weather in Pardubice?

    Pardubice has chilly winters, around 25–38°F (-4–4°C), with light precipitation, and mild to warm summers between 55–78°F (13–26°C). Spring and fall bring moderate temperatures and periods of rainfall, so packing layers and a rain jacket is helpful.

  • What is Pardubice known for?

    Pardubice is known for its gingerbread tradition, historic castle, and a longstanding horse racing event. The city also has distinct Renaissance architecture, vibrant squares, and ties to Czech cultural heritage.

  • What are the most popular events or festivals in Pardubice?

    The city has the Velká Pardubická steeplechase, a historic horse racing event, and seasonal gingerbread festivals celebrating local culinary traditions. You might also find arts or music festivals in the city center during spring and summer.
